> I don't want to open old arguments, but I am interested in FLAC versus
> PCM.  
> 
> As I understand it, PCM is a string of bits which must be sent,
> received and processed according to strict clocks.  Anything that gets
> in the way might cause a problem, although I'm not sure what effect
> buffering in the Touch has.
> 
> In contrast, FLAC is more like a series of records, with error
> correction logic, a checksum and so forth, isn't it?.  Because the data
> is encoded, and sent as data to be processed rather than as a series of
> bits whose timing must be maintained accurately, minor glitches in
> transmission should be easily recoverable and nothing in that
> transmission should be able to affect the sound quality.  Of course,
> once FLAC has been received and is being decoded all sorts of problems
> can occur which will affect the analogue quality or the precision of
> onward digital transmission.
> 
> Have I gone up a garden path here?

Yes you have gone up the wrong garden path. There are no clocks or
glitches in the transmission path either case.
The only conceivable mechanism by which FLAC files streamed as PCM
might result in a different sound from the Touch compared to the same
files streamed as FLAC is electrical noise within the Touch which
increases (VERY SLIGHTLY) when decoding FLAC and which might have an
impact on the DAC clock - i.e. it might increase jitter slightly.

Attempts to prove this theory by measurement have so far failed to be
conclusive. There is equivocal anecdotal evidence.
